Pregnancy Resources - Aurora Resource Center

Confidential, pro-life services include the following: - CPR and First Aid training - Crisis hotline - Earn While You Learn: Empowers families through education, skills, and material assistance. When clients complete lessons, "baby bucks" are earned to spend in a boutique - Infant massage - Information about pregnancy, abortion risks, and adoption - Limited ultrasounds - Nutrition and cooking classes - Parenting and abstinence education - Post-abortion care and bereavement support - Pregnancy tests - Referrals to area agencies for medical care, housing, employment, education, etc. - Sexually Transmitted Infection - STI information and referrals for testing

Right to Life Pregnancy Services - Birthright of Winona

Birthright of Winona is a pregnancy help center offering information and support for pregnant persons. Services include: free and anonymous pregnancy testing; information and referral to community resources; informational materials on pregnancy and fetal development; maternity clothes; complete layettes are provided to new babies of clients; and a 24-hour toll-free crisis pregnancy hotline provided through the national Birthright office. Birthright of Winona can also provide supplies of diapers and wipes in emergency situations for families with babies and also will provide baby clothing (based on available supplies).
